블록체인 기술의 기본 원리
블록체인(Blockchain, 블록체인)은 가상화폐의 근간이 되는 혁신적인 기술입니다. 이는 분산 원장 기술의 한 형태로, 데이터를 '블록'이라 불리는 단위로 저장하고 이를 시간 순서대로 '체인'처럼 연결하는 방식을 사용합니다.
각 블록은 이전 블록의 암호화된 참조를 포함하고 있어, 한번 기록된 정보는 변경이 거의 불가능합니다. 이러한 특성으로 인해 블록체인은 높은 수준의 보안성과 투명성을 제공합니다.
블록체인의 가장 큰 특징 중 하나는 중앙 집중식 관리 시스템 없이 운영된다는 점입니다. 대신, 네트워크에 참여하는 모든 컴퓨터(노드)가 공동으로 데이터를 검증하고 저장합니다. 이러한 분산형 구조는 시스템의 안정성을 높이고, 단일 실패 지점을 제거하여 전체 네트워크의 신뢰성을 향상시킵니다.
암호화폐의 기본 개념
암호화폐(Cryptocurrency, 크립토커런시)는 블록체인 기술을 기반으로 만들어진 디지털 또는 가상 화폐입니다. 이는 암호화 기술을 사용하여 거래의 보안을 유지하고, 새로운 단위의 생성을 제어합니다. 가장 잘 알려진 암호화폐는 비트코인(Bitcoin)이지만, 이더리움(Ethereum), 리플(Ripple) 등 수많은 다른 암호화폐도 존재합니다.
암호화폐의 핵심 특징은 탈중앙화입니다. 즉, 정부나 중앙 은행과 같은 중앙 기관의 통제 없이 운영됩니다. 대신, peer-to-peer(피어-투-피어) 네트워크를 통해 직접 거래가 이루어집니다. 이는 거래 비용을 낮추고, 국경을 초월한 빠른 자금 이동을 가능하게 합니다.
공개키와 개인키의 역할
암호화폐 시스템에서 공개키(Public Key, 퍼블릭 키)와 개인키(Private Key, 프라이빗 키)는 중요한 역할을 합니다. 공개키는 사용자의 디지털 주소로, 다른 사람들이 암호화폐를 보낼 때 사용합니다. 반면 개인키는 오직 소유자만 알고 있어야 하는 비밀 코드로, 거래에 서명하고 자금에 접근할 때 사용됩니다.
이 두 키는 수학적으로 연결되어 있지만, 공개키로부터 개인키를 유추하는 것은 사실상 불가능합니다. 이러한 비대칭 암호화 시스템은 암호화폐 거래의 보안을 보장하는 핵심 요소입니다. 사용자는 자신의 개인키를 안전하게 보관해야 하며, 이를 잃어버리면 해당 주소의 암호화폐에 접근할 수 없게 됩니다.
암호화폐 지갑의 종류와 기능
암호화폐 지갑(Wallet, 월렛)은 사용자의 공개키와 개인키를 저장하고 관리하는 소프트웨어 또는 하드웨어 도구입니다. 지갑은 실제로 암호화폐를 저장하는 것이 아니라, 블록체인 상의 잔액에 접근할 수 있는 키를 보관합니다. 지갑의 종류는 크게 핫 월렛(Hot Wallet)과 콜드 월렛(Cold Wallet)으로 나눌 수 있습니다.
핫 월렛은 인터넷에 연결된 상태로 유지되는 지갑으로, 사용이 편리하지만 해킹의 위험이 있습니다. 대표적인 예로는 거래소 지갑, 모바일 지갑, 데스크톱 지갑 등이 있습니다.
반면 콜드 월렛은 인터넷에 연결되지 않은 오프라인 상태로 유지되는 지갑으로, 보안성이 높지만 사용이 다소 불편할 수 있습니다. 하드웨어 지갑과 종이 지갑이 대표적인 콜드 월렛입니다.
채굴과 합의 메커니즘의 이해
채굴(Mining, 마이닝)은 새로운 암호화폐를 생성하고 거래를 검증하는 과정입니다. 비트코인과 같은 많은 암호화폐는 작업증명(Proof of Work, 프루프 오브 워크) 방식을 사용합니다. 이 방식에서 채굴자들은 복잡한 수학 문제를 풀기 위해 컴퓨팅 파워를 제공하고, 성공 시 새로 발행된 코인을 보상으로 받습니다.
한편, 이더리움과 같은 일부 암호화폐는 지분증명(Proof of Stake, 프루프 오브 스테이크) 방식으로 전환하고 있습니다. 이 방식에서는 코인 보유자가 자신의 코인을 '스테이킹'하여 거래를 검증할 수 있는 권한을 얻습니다. 이는 에너지 소비를 줄이고 네트워크의 확장성을 개선하는 장점이 있습니다.
스마트 컨트랙트와 DApp의 가능성
스마트 컨트랙트(Smart Contract)는 블록체인 상에서 자동으로 실행되는 프로그램입니다. 이는 특정 조건이 충족되면 자동으로 계약을 실행하므로, 중개자 없이 신뢰할 수 있는 거래를 가능하게 합니다. 이더리움은 스마트 컨트랙트 기능을 제공하는 대표적인 플랫폼입니다.
DApp(Decentralized Application, 디앱)은 이러한 스마트 컨트랙트를 기반으로 구축된 탈중앙화 애플리케이션입니다. DApp은 중앙 서버 없이 블록체인 네트워크 상에서 운영되며, 금융, 게임, 소셜 미디어 등 다양한 분야에서 혁신적인 서비스를 제공할 수 있습니다.
암호화폐 투자 시 주의사항
암호화폐 시장은 높은 변동성과 규제의 불확실성으로 인해 리스크가 큽니다. 투자자들은 충분한 연구와 이해 없이 투자를 결정해서는 안 됩니다. 또한, 다양한 사기와 해킹 위험이 존재하므로 보안에 각별히 주의해야 합니다. 투자 금액은 감당할 수 있는 범위 내에서 결정하고, 포트폴리오 다각화를 통해 리스크를 관리하는 것이 중요합니다.
암호화폐 거래소 선택 시에는 보안성, 유동성, 수수료, 사용자 인터페이스 등을 종합적으로 고려해야 합니다. 또한, 세금 문제에 대해서도 숙지해야 합니다. 많은 국가에서 암호화폐 거래에 대한 과세를 시행하고 있으므로, 관련 법규를 확인하고 필요한 경우 전문가의 조언을 구하는 것이 좋습니다.
블록체인과 암호화폐의 미래 전망
블록체인 기술과 암호화폐는 금융 산업을 넘어 다양한 분야에 혁신을 가져올 것으로 기대됩니다. 특히 분산형 금융(DeFi, 디파이), 대체불가능토큰(NFT, 엔에프티), 메타버스 등의 영역에서 활발한 발전이 예상됩니다. 또한, 중앙은행 디지털 화폐(CBDC, 씨비디씨) 도입 등 기존 금융 시스템과의 융합도 진행되고 있습니다.
그러나 이러한 발전과 함께 규제, 확장성, 에너지 소비 등의 문제도 해결해야 할 과제로 남아있습니다. 기술의 발전과 제도의 정비가 균형을 이루며 진행될 때, 블록체인과 암호화폐는 더욱 안정적이고 지속 가능한 생태계를 구축할 수 있을 것입니다.